How do Remote Full Stack Developers using React and Python typically collaborate with distributed teams on complex projects?

Remote Full Stack Developers working with React and Python often collaborate with distributed teams through a combination of daily stand-ups, code reviews, and project management tools like Jira or Trello. Effective communication using platforms such as Slack or Microsoft Teams is essential to ensure alignment on goals and deadlines. Developers are expected to proactively share progress, raise blockers, and participate in collaborative problem-solving sessions. Version control systems like Git are heavily relied upon for seamless code integration and joint development efforts. Building strong documentation habits also helps remote teams maintain clarity and consistency across the project.

What is a Remote Full Stack Developer (React Python)?

A Remote Full Stack Developer (React Python) is a software engineer who works from a remote location and is proficient in both front-end and back-end development. They typically use React.js for building user interfaces and Python (often with frameworks like Django or Flask) for server-side logic. This role involves designing, developing, and maintaining web applications, ensuring seamless integration between the client and server sides. Remote Full Stack Developers collaborate with distributed teams, utilizing communication tools and version control systems to deliver projects efficiently.

Job description

Lead Full-Stack Developer Remote

This role supports a federal client and requires the ability to obtain a public trust clearance. No sponsorship is available.

We are seeking a Lead Full-Stack Developer to support a major federal modernization initiative focused on building secure, scalable, cloud-native applications on AWS. This is a remote, hands-on technical leadership role for someone who can lead architecture, mentor developers, define technical standards, and still contribute directly to full-stack engineering.

What You Will Do:

• Lead and mentor full-stack development teams supporting cloud modernization, product development, and solution architecture initiatives. • Provide hands-on full-stack engineering and architectural oversight for secure, scalable, distributed applications built on AWS. • Design and implement frontend and backend services using Python, JavaScript, Django, Vue.js, REST APIs, microservices, containers, and AWS-native services. • Collaborate with clients, solution architects, product owners, UX designers, business analysts, platform engineers, and development teams to deliver resilient software products that meet functional and non-functional requirements. • Define application architecture standards, development best practices, design patterns, and technical roadmaps across complex modernization projects. • Ensure solutions align with AWS Well-Architected Framework principles, modern CI/CD practices, API-first design, event-driven architecture, and cloud-native engineering standards. • Lead technical decision-making, evaluate design tradeoffs, provide escalation support, and guide implementation across multiple concurrent initiatives. • Support proof-of-concept development, technical demonstrations, proposal efforts, RFP responses, and technical thought leadership.

What You Will Need:

• Ability to obtain a public trust clearance. • No sponsorship available. • Minimum of 8 years of relevant full-stack application development experience, including at least 4 years in technical leadership, architecture, or team lead roles. • Bachelor’s degree required, or 12 years of relevant experience in lieu of a degree. • Strong hands-on experience with Python and JavaScript. • Experience leading or mentoring teams of 5 or more developers. • Experience building frontend and backend services for cloud-native software products. • Django experience preferred; Flask, FastAPI, Falcon, or SQLAlchemy may be considered as alternatives. • Vue.js experience preferred; React, Svelte, or Angular 1.6+ may be considered as alternatives. • Experience with microservices architecture, REST API design, Docker or Kubernetes, serverless computing, and CI/CD for enterprise applications. • Familiarity with AWS SAM and design patterns such as MVC, Circuit Breaker, and Event-Driven Architecture. • Ability to design, build, test, deploy, and architect custom AWS cloud applications. • Strong understanding of Agile and Scaled Agile software delivery practices. • Excellent communication skills, including the ability to explain technical tradeoffs to technical and non-technical stakeholders.

What Would Be Nice to Have:

• AWS Certified Solutions Architect – Professional. • AWS Certified Developer – Associate. • Experience with AWS Lambda, API Gateway, Step Functions, EventBridge, EKS/Kubernetes, RDS PostgreSQL, MongoDB, Redis, Memcached, Elasticsearch, Docker, and modern monitoring/observability tools. • Experience supporting technical proposals, white papers, RFPs/RFIs, or consulting solution architecture efforts. • Experience with performance tuning, capacity planning, and operational resilience for large-scale distributed systems. • Contributions to open-source projects, technical publications, or cloud-native development thought leadership.
